Wafale

Wafale is a village located in the Mohol Subdivision of Solapur district,Maharashtra, India. Wafale has a population of 4107 as recorded in the 2011 Census. It falls under the jurisdiction of Wafale Gram Panchayat and the Mohol Block Panchayat in Mohol District. The village has 982 households and is identified by village code 562193. Wafale is located in the 413214 postal area, contributing significantly to the rural administrative structure of Mohol Sub-District.

Total Population of Wafale

As of the 2011 census, Population of Wafale has a population of approximately 4107 people, where the male population is 2118 and the female population is 1989.

Total 4107
Male 2118
Female 1989

Scheduled Caste and Scheduled Tribe Population of Wafale

The population data for Scheduled Caste (SC) and Scheduled Tribe (ST) in Wafale is as follows:

Scheduled Caste (SC)
Total Scheduled Caste 483
Male 246
Female 237
Scheduled Tribe (ST)
Total Scheduled Tribe 27
Male 15
Female 12

Understanding Literacy Rates in Wafale Village

As per the 2011 Census, Wafale presents important statistics regarding its literacy and illiteracy rates.

Literacy in Wafale Village (2011):

Total 2577
Male 1503
Female 1074

illiteracy in Wafale Village (2011):

Total 1530
Male 615
Female 915
